0

我是 asp.net 的新手,我不知道如何将两个 asp.net 网站组合成一个类似域和子域的概念。我知道在本地 iis 中托管一个 Web 应用程序的过程。请解释如何组合两个应用程序以及如何在本地 iis 中托管,即单个 url 作为域(一个 Web 应用程序)和子域(另一个 Web 应用程序)。

网址应该是这样的:

  1. http://localhost/firstapplication/

  2. http://localhost/secondapplication.firstapplication/

提前致谢。

4

1 回答 1

1

我不是 100% 确定我理解你的问题,但我认为你想要做的是为 2 个不同的应用程序设置一个主机头,以便你可以从同一个 IIS 实例访问它们。这是一篇向您展示如何配置主机的文章:

使用主机头在 IIS 6.0 上托管多个网站

如果您在本地进行测试,您可能需要创建一个主机文件条目来模拟环境。

如果您希望它是 localhost/firstapplication 和 localhost/secondapplication.firstapplication/,那么您可以为每个应用程序创建一个虚拟。您可以这样做:

如何在 Internet 信息服务 (IIS) 中创建虚拟目录

于 2009-07-15T14:04:05.260 回答